โข CBS Sports ranked Mike Gundy as a top-ten coaching hire of this century:
There are almost no words that can properly contextualize what Gundy accomplished at Oklahoma State. He has nearly tripled the second-place coach for most wins in program history and has the best winning percentage of any OSU coach since 1933. Gundy posted a remarkable 18 consecutive winning seasons with 10 AP Top 25 finishes. The only knock? He truly was not able to compete with rival Oklahoma, posting a 4-15 record against the Sooners. With a few more Bedlam skins on the wall, the Cowboys probably would have half a dozen Big 12 titles instead of just one.
